Summerville Police Arrest Irate Man

A 22-year-old Summerville, Georgia man was arrested recently after becoming irate at some people who were playing football in the street. 

According to a report from the Summerville Police Department, police responded to a call about a man getting angry over the street football game and making threats.  Police spoke with witnesses and then went to Crowe Street.  When they arrived they found Christopher Ryan Timmons in the yard, screaming. 

A woman at the residence stated Timmons had gotten so angry about the people playing football in the street that he grabbed a hammer and threatened to go back and fight with the people playing football.  At that point, the woman tossed the keys to the vehicle in the yard to prevent Timmons from driving.  Police say that Timmons was heavily intoxicated at the time.

Timmons was arrested and taken to the Chattooga County Jail on disorderly conduct charges.
